Course Description
Wound care in post-acute settings presents assessment, treatment and documentation challenges for the nursing team. This workshop is designed to equip healthcare professionals with the essential knowledge and skills needed for implementing a comprehensive and effective wound care management system. Participants will be prepared to meet the CMS wound related requirements in the areas of assessment, MDS coding, CAA and care plan development, as well as prevention and treatment of pressure associated wounds.
Learning Objectives
- Recognize the essential elements of a thorough and accurate skin/wound assessment.
- Identify the MDS coding requirements for wounds.
- Review essential information to provide to the MD when providing wound notification.
- Become familiar with the common assessment and documentation pitfalls that can result in poor clinical outcomes, survey deficiencies and potential litigation.
